Stephen F. Austin beats Southern University 79-52
Dec 5, 2009 - 3:44 AM NACOGDOCHES, Texas(AP) -- Denzel Barnes scored 14 points on 6-of-6 shooting, leading five players in double figures, as Stephen F. Austin defeated Southern University 79-52 Friday night to move into the championship game of the Etech Lumberjack Classic.The host school will face Central Arkansas, which earlier defeated Cal State-Fullerton 69-49, in Saturday night's final.
Walt Harris scored 13 points, Eddie Williams had 12 points and five assists, Jordan Glynn had 11 points and 10 rebounds and Jereal Scott 10 points for the Lumberjacks (4-2). Stephen F. Austin led 44-28 at halftime and by more than 20 points for most of the second half.
Southern (0-7), who will play Cal State Fullerton in the consolation game, was led by Norm Nixon Jr. with 10 points.
